In a recent development, Beijing has strongly criticized Taiwanese leader William Lai Ching-te’s New Year’s Day speech, labeling it as full of “lies, falsehoods, hostility, and malice.” This condemnation comes in response to Lai’s vow to enhance the island’s defenses, a move that Beijing perceives as an attempt to mislead the Taiwanese people and international public opinion.

Chen Binhua, the spokesman for mainland China’s Taiwan Affairs Office (TAO), expressed the Chinese government’s disapproval of Lai’s speech, accusing him of promoting the fallacy of ‘Taiwan independence’, inciting cross-strait confrontation, and reiterating old tunes that could escalate tensions between the two regions.
This latest verbal altercation between Beijing and Taipei underscores the longstanding political tensions and territorial disputes that have defined the relationship between China and Taiwan. The issue of Taiwan’s sovereignty remains a contentious and sensitive topic, with Beijing viewing the island as an integral part of its territory, while Taiwan asserts its autonomy and democratic governance.
The Chinese government’s denunciation of Lai’s speech reflects its firm stance on the issue of Taiwan, emphasizing its commitment to safeguarding national unity and territorial integrity. On the other hand, Taiwanese officials have defended Lai’s remarks as a reaffirmation of the island’s commitment to self-defense and democratic values in the face of external pressures.
